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Alpenspitzmaus | Purpurrotgenatterter Hautkopf |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Tier) | Fungi (Pilze)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ordatiere) | Basidiomycota (Ständerpilze) |
| Class | Mammalia (Säugetiere) |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ms) |
| Order | Soricomorpha (Soricomorpha) | Agaricales (Champignonartige) |
| Family | Soricidae | Cortinariaceae |
| Genus | Sorex | Cortinarius |
| Species | Sorex alpinus | Cortinarius purpureus |
